What Exactly is Discovery Plus?

Discovery+ is a streaming service, pure and simple, and it's owned by Discovery, Inc. Think of it as a place where you can find a whole bunch of interesting shows and movies, all available to watch whenever you feel like it. It's not like regular TV where you have to wait for a specific time slot; with Discovery+, you can pick and choose what you want to see, pretty much any time.

The service really puts its focus on factual programs. This means you'll find plenty of documentaries, real-life stories, and shows that teach you something new. These programs come straight from the extensive collections of Discovery's main channel brands. So, if you've ever enjoyed something on a Discovery channel before, you'll probably find similar things, or even the exact same shows, on Discovery+.

But it's not just old favorites, you see. Discovery+ also brings you original series that you won't find anywhere else. These are shows made just for the streaming service, giving you something fresh to watch. And, of course, they also get other content from different places, so there's a rather wide selection to pick from. It's meant to have a little bit of something for everyone, whether you like exploring the natural world, home makeovers, or cooking challenges.

In other words, it's a service that gives you access to many thousands of shows and movies. These come from well-known channels like Discovery Channel itself, and also Animal Planet, which is great for animal lovers. Then there's HGTV, if you're into homes and gardens, and Food Network for all things culinary. And for those who enjoy human stories and family life, TLC has plenty to offer, just to name a few. It really tries to cover a lot of different interests, which is nice.

So, whether you are looking for something educational, entertaining, or just a bit of a distraction, Discovery+ aims to have it ready for you. It's a way to get your favorite kinds of shows on demand, fitting into your schedule rather than you having to fit into its schedule. That's the main idea behind a service like this, after all.

How Do We Know If Discovery Plus is Experiencing Issues?

When we talk about knowing if Discovery Plus is experiencing issues, it usually comes down to observing how the service is behaving across many different users. It's not just a guess; there's a system for it. One common way is through those user reports we mentioned. When a lot of people suddenly start saying, "Hey, my show isn't loading," or "The app just crashed," that's a big indicator, pretty much.

There are tools that constantly check the service's health. For instance, some services show a graph that displays how Discovery.com has been doing over a recent period, perhaps the last ten automatic checks. This graph usually has a blue bar that represents the response time. A smaller blue bar means the service is responding more quickly, which is a good thing, of course. A longer blue bar, or no bar at all, could mean there's a slowdown or a complete stop.

The key is to look for a pattern. If just one person reports a problem, it might be an isolated incident. But if many, many people are reporting similar issues around the same time, and those response times on the graph are looking bad, then it’s a pretty strong sign that Discovery Plus is experiencing issues that affect a lot of its users. This kind of collective information helps paint a very clear picture of the service's health at any given moment.

So, it's about more than just a single complaint. It's about seeing if the current number of user reports goes way beyond what's considered normal for Discovery Plus during that particular time of day. This sudden increase in reports is what flags a potential problem. It’s how these systems determine if Discovery Plus is down or having widespread problems, rather than just a few individual hiccups. Troubleshooting Live Broadcasts

Sometimes, the problem isn't with the whole service, but specifically with live broadcasts. If you're trying to watch something live on Discovery+ and it's not working, there are a couple of very simple things you can try. These steps are often helpful for getting the live stream back on track and playing smoothly, which is what you want, after all.

The first thing you might want to consider doing is to shut down the live broadcast you're currently trying to watch. This means essentially closing it out completely, perhaps by going back to the main menu or closing the app if that’s what you’re using. It’s a bit like giving it a fresh start, you know, clearing out any temporary glitches that might be causing the issue.

After you've done that, the next step is to restart the original live broadcast. Go back to where you were trying to watch it and select it again. The idea here is that by stopping and then starting it again, you're giving the service a chance to re-establish a proper connection and load the stream correctly. It’s a pretty common fix for many kinds of digital hiccups, honestly.
